How they compare
Nepal currently reports 720,340 against 652,419 in Sri Lanka, a difference of 67,921.
That makes Nepal's figure about 1.1 times Sri Lanka's.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 66 shared years of data; in 1960 it was Nepal ahead.
Nepal ranks 46th and Sri Lanka ranks 48th of 217 countries.
Across the 7 decades both report, Nepal averaged higher in 4 and Sri Lanka in 3.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Nepal | Sri Lanka |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 201,392 | 160,129 | 41,263 | Nepal |
| 1970s | 243,348 | 227,218 | 16,130 | Nepal |
| 1980s | 285,788 | 283,867 | 1,921 | Nepal |
| 1990s | 363,661 | 375,846 | 12,185 | Sri Lanka |
| 2000s | 459,831 | 568,054 | 108,223 | Sri Lanka |
| 2010s | 541,341 | 649,741 | 108,400 | Sri Lanka |
| 2020s | 673,515 | 666,880 | 6,634 | Nepal |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
